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_153812.3(PHF13):​c.458C>G​(p.Thr153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000131 in 152,216 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. T153M) has been classified as Uncertain significance.

PHF13 (HGNC:22983): (PHD finger protein 13) Enables chromatin binding activity. Involved in mitotic chromosome condensation. Located in nucleus. [provided by Alliance of Genome Resources, Apr 2022]
